More heat is on the way, with storms a possibility through midweek in northeast Missouri and western Illinois as the last week of spring begins.

National Weather Service forecasters say the chance of showers and thunderstorms moves into the area Monday afternoon, with increasing chances of storms through Tuesday night, and a slight chance of rain Wednesday morning. Sunny skies move in Wednesday afternoon through Sunday.

High temperatures in the low to mid 90s continue through Thursday, dropping only into the upper 80s Friday and Saturday and back to around 90 Sunday.

Lows start in the low to mid 70s, dropping to the mid to upper 60s Thursday through Saturday.

Summer officially begins at 5:34 p.m. CDT Monday, June 20.
